Anne’s Class Can Tell, At Ayr
The 4.55, at Ayr, is a 5f handicap. Classy Anne can be expected to improve, following an outing at Musselburgh last month. She benefits from Joe Doyle’s 3lb claim and won this race last year off a 6lb lower mark. Anonymous Lady has been in pretty good nick and recently won over this trip, although it was at a lower grade. Soie D’leau has been placed on a couple of occasions this year and should be there or thereabouts.

Diamond To Glitter, At Warwick
Warwick’s 5.05 has 12 runners, competing over hurdles and a distance of 2m. Mikey Hamil’s 7lb claim makes Canadian Diamond very tempting to back, with the ground unlikely to trouble him. Heath Hunter can be expected to run well without winning, while Samtu is on a 6lb higher mark and is upped in grade. Tawelya was a faller at Haydock but could run a big race.
